如何实现深度搜索算法?
要实现深度搜索算法,首先需要构建表示问题的有向图,并确定起始节点和目标节点。然后,使用递归函数或栈数据结构来进行深度优先遍历,从起始节点开始不断访问邻接节点,直到找到目标节点或无法继续深入为止。在遍历过程中,需要记录已经访问过的节点,以避免重复访问和死循环。深度搜索算法的实现需要考虑图的表示方式、遍历顺序、递归或非递归等因素。根据具体的问题和需求,可以进行相应的优化和改进,以提高搜索效率。
免责声明:本内容来源于第三方作者授权、网友推荐或互联网整理,旨在为广大用户提供学习与参考之用。所有文本和图片版权归原创网站或作者本人所有,其观点并不代表本站立场。如有任何版权侵犯或转载不当之情况,请您通过400-62-96871或关注我们的公众号与我们取得联系,我们将尽快进行相关处理与修改。感谢您的理解与支持!







请先 登录后发表评论 ~